Caitlin Rozakis is the New York Times bestselling author of Dreadful (Titan Books, 2024), The Grimoire Grammar Parent Teachers Association (Titan Books, May 2025), and the upcoming Startup Hell (Titan Books, May 2026). She also writes romance under the name Catherine Beck; her novella “Leah’s Perfect Christmas” was adapted into the Hallmark Channel Original Movie “Leah’s Perfect Gift.”  Her short fiction has been featured under several pen names in multiple anthologies and publications including “Studies on the Impact of Homeschooling, or When Not to Wear a Tuxedo” (Cast of Wonders, 2020), “Those Who Remain” (Aurealis #146), “In the Depths of the Museum” (Daily Science Fiction), “The Changeling” (Weirdbook 37), and “And Taxes” (Andromeda Spaceways Inflight Magazine 57). She won LUMINA’s 2018 Speculative Fiction contest with “Lorelai”.  Caitlin has had too many career changes, including mechanical engineering (cut short after the murderous robot incident), finance (amortizing tequila receivables is not as fun as drinking tequila), and the American Museum of Natural History (who knew emus had birth certificates?). Now she specializes in tech marketing and lives in Jersey City with her husband and son. Visit her online at www.caitlinrozakis.com.
